Study to Evaluate Safety and Efficacy of Early Calcineurin Inhibitor Withdrawal in Primary Renal Allografts

NCT00374647 · Status: COMPLETED · Phase: PHASE4 ·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 17

Last updated 2021-07-15

No results posted yet for this study

Summary

Evaluate the safety and efficacy of early corticosteroid withdrawal and simultaneous calcineurin inhibitor withdrawal in recipients of primary renal allografts maintained long-term on MMF and sirolimus.
